## Deployment

The Foxlane seat-map renderer deploys as a single container behind the Curtainline gateway. It's mostly stateless — seat geometry comes from the venue service at boot, so cold starts take a few seconds. If the Marbury Theatre layout looks wrong after deploy, it's almost always a stale geometry cache, not your code. The renderer starts with the configuration values below.

config for yahof-tajop:
zorath:
  pin: 7493
  metrics_host: metrics.zorath.tolvaqsys.internal
  tenant: praiel
  seal: seal_fd9cd4f1

## Kiosk Watchdog — Build Provenance

Quick note for on-call: the Larkbench kiosk watchdog now ships from the signed pipeline, not Dev's laptop (finally). If a kiosk reboots into safe mode, check that the running watchdog build matches what the pipeline attested — mismatches mean someone sideloaded something. The attestation record is short and lives next to the binary, and the current token is right below.

build token for tawif-bahip: htk31_68bba16e1afabfef4ecc69408c06f16

11:06 — The Glenharrow reminder job double-sent SMS batches after a retry loop ignored the dedupe window. Reviewer note: the window check lived in the worker, not the dispatcher, so retries bypassed it. Tamsin halted dispatch, purged pending batches, and patched the guard. The fixed build for verification is referenced below.

session token of yahap-fafop = htk9_f6aa94135

## Approvals for DocSweep Changes

Welcome aboard! DocSweep is our in-house documentation linter — it catches broken links, stale code samples, and headings that don't follow the Quillbrook style guide. Any change to DocSweep's rule set needs an approval before merge, no exceptions. Small fixes (typos, test tweaks) need one reviewer; new rules or changes to severity levels need two, plus a heads-up in the docs-tooling channel. Don't merge your own PRs. For rule-set approvals, route everything through the current owner.

signatory, hawip-bafop: Quenmir Gorvan Rusdor